I have a number of locations in C++ source where, to prevent circular includes, classes a re pre-declared ("class Wotsit;"). However, if this pre-declaration appears in a file of a 'lesser' name (e.g., "Other.h"), then it appears in the tag file first (before the 'real' class definition in, say, "Wotsit.h"). Is there any work-around for this? Currently, for all these classes, I can't tag-jump to them (vim) as I end up at the pre-declaration.
